> Could you tell me a bit what's so great about the new XFCE (what version?) - 
> and what we're doing additionally?

We still provide Xfce 4.8 as the next major release will be in
January, however all components have been updated to the latest
bugfix releases. Other than that there's been mainly
polishing/bugfixing/integration work, LightDM is now the default
display manager reducing the dependencies on core GNOME
components somewhat and the default install should now provide
functionality comparable to a GNOME/KDE desktop. So you could
even say it provides a viable alternative to those unsatisfied
with GNOME3.
Details of what's been done for this cycle are mostly on
http://en.opensuse.org/User:Gberh/Xfce_ToDo though there's
probably nothing spectacular from a marketing perspective.
